- Primary FeedstockThe primary commercial feedstock for Benzyl Alcohol is toluene, which is derived from petroleum refining processes. Toluene is a fundamental aromatic hydrocarbon obtained from the fractional distillation of crude oil or through catalytic reforming of naphtha.
